Career

Agnès is Co-Head of US Securities & Shareholder Litigation. She focuses on securities litigation, as well as complex commercial litigation and appellate litigation, and investigations.

Agnès has represented investment banks, other companies, and directors and officers in numerous securities matters in state and federal courts. She has represented companies in investigations by DOJ, the SEC, the CFTC, bank regulatory, state regulatory, FINRA, and other authorities. Her practice also includes representing clients in antitrust litigation and advising clients in the context of mergers and acquisitions.

Agnès is a former law clerk to Judge Robert D. Sack, on the U.S. Court of Appeals for the Second Circuit, and Judge Kimba M. Wood, on the U.S. District Court for the Southern District of New York.

With ‘top tier legal talent’ throughout its New York and Washington DC offices in particular, including former US government prosecutors and regulators, A&O Shearman is well-positioned to defend corporates, boards of directors, special committees, and individuals in their most pressing private class actions as well as in government-initiated investigations/enforcements. The financial services sector remains a particularly fecund source of work, including as it relates to market manipulation and rate-fixing cases, as well as in the defense of banks for alleged securities-related infractions in their role as underwriters on public company offerings. Adam Hakki remains central to much of this, leveraging deeply engrained relationships with many of Wall Street’s finest to good effect. In addition, Hakki maintains a thriving public company practice, both in the context of Securities Act cases, as well as on shareholder derivatives and M&A litigation. Daniel Lewis and Agnès Dunogué are also very well-versed at handling securities cases for large financial institutions, while Washington DC-based partner Lyle Roberts excels at handling securities-related investigations and enforcement actions before the SEC. In San Francisco, the ‘responsive, focused, strategic and experiencedDaniel LaGuardia is well-regarded by clients from across a range of industries, including technology, for his skill at handling securities litigation matters, and his prowess at advising on corporate governance-related matters as well as for his overarching commercial litigation smarts. All named practitioners are based out of New York, unless otherwise indicated.
